Proposed Development
Provision of a temporary primary school by way of construction of 2 prefabricated buildings (c 180sq.m & 390sq.m) on a defined site area (c 0.4Ha) to be enclosed within a 2 metre high welded mesh fencing and access gates with associated site works including provision of new site entrance, car parking, drop off area and hard surface play area. Temporary permission for a period no longer than 3 years is being sought.
